Senior Data Architect/Modeller
Temporary/Contract
Toronto, Ontario
26 Aug 2024
We are seeking a seasoned Senior Data Architect with extensive experience in designing and implementing data models and architecture frameworks within public sector healthcare projects. The ideal candidate will possess a strong technical background in data architecture, modeling, and management, coupled with significant public sector experience, particularly in healthcare.
Public Sector Experience
Extensive experience working with federal, provincial, or broader public-sector healthcare providers.
Knowledge of Public Sector Enterprise Architecture artifacts, processes, and practices, with the ability to produce technical documentation that complies with industry standards.
In-depth understanding of Project Management Institute (PMI) and public sector I&IT project management methodologies.
Experience with public sector health-related projects and familiarity with Ministry policy and IT project approval processes.
Proven experience adhering to Public Sector Unified I&IT Project Methodology, Enterprise Architecture, Gating processes, and Standard Systems Development Methodologies.
Expertise in managing large, complex IT health-related projects within the public sector.
Technical Skills and Experience
Over 7 years of experience in developing conceptual, logical, and physical data models for structured, semi-structured, and unstructured data, employing relational, star, and snowflake schemas.
Proficiency in data modeling methods and tools such as ERWIN, VISIO, and Power Designer.
Experience in developing and implementing common data models and master data management strategies.
Expertise in designing schemas that balance agility, flexibility, data governance, and quality, allowing for flexible querying and analysis across various data formats.
Skilled in defining data partitioning, clustering, and indexing strategies to optimize query performance and data access patterns.
Experience in implementing schemas and metadata structures that support efficient data management, with a strong understanding of data governance principles and practices.
Experience in creating architecture artifacts based on enterprise standards.
Over 4 years of experience in designing schemas that integrate diverse data types stored in a data lake or data lakehouse.
At least 3 years of experience in implementing Medallion architecture or similar frameworks, with familiarity in managing metadata in a data lakehouse environment.
Hands-on experience with Azure services, including Azure Data Factory, Azure Data Lake Storage, and Azure Databricks.
Core Skills and Experience
Over 10 years of experience in solutions development, particularly in addressing complex data integration challenges and designing efficient, scalable data models.
Proficient in monitoring and enforcing data modeling/normalization standards, with an understanding of privacy and security requirements in a healthcare context or equivalent.
Demonstrated knowledge of leading technical design, security, and recovery procedures for application development.
Experience with relational and hierarchical database technologies.
Proficient in using information retrieval packages with query languages, and in troubleshooting and tuning production environments to improve performance.
Strong knowledge and experience with Information Management tools, principles, concepts, policies, and practices.
General Skills
Experience with at least two different platforms, operating systems, environments, database technologies, languages, and communication protocols.
Knowledge of performance considerations for different database designs in various environments.
Experience with structured methodologies for the design, development, and implementation of applications.
Experience in systems analysis and design in large or medium systems environments.
Awareness of emerging I&IT trends and directions.
Excellent analytical, problem-solving, and decision-making skills, with a proven track record for meeting deadlines and strong communication skills to articulate data architecture concepts and collaborate with stakeholders.
Experience working with cross-functional teams, including IT, business, and data engineering teams.
Strong analytical skills to understand and model complex data relationships and structures.
Meticulous attention to detail in designing and implementing data models and schemas.